NATIONAL UNIVERSITIES COMMISSION

REPORT ON ACCREDITATION OF ACADEMIC PROGRAMMES

IN NIGERIAN UNIVERSITIES

A.        SUMMARY OF PANEL’S REPORT

DATE OF VISITATION:

25th – 27th November 2024

INSTITUTION:

University of Abuja, Gwagwalada

DISCIPLINE:

Administration and Management

PROGRAMME:

Public Administration

PROGRAMME SCORE:

83.18%

 

ACCREDITATION STATUS:

 

FULL

 

DEFICIENCIES

REMEDIES

1. Less than four (4) innovative courses were included in the curriculum.
2. Internal Quality Assurance Committee is not functional.
3. 90.9% of academic staff did not benefit from the University’s staff development programme.
4. 34.9% of academic staff do not have PhD degrees.
5. Fire extinguishers and sand buckets are inadequate in number
6. Library books are not very current.

 

1. The University should Include up to four (4) innovative courses into the curriculum without exceeding the maximum load per semester.
2. The University should ensure that the Internal Quality Assurance Committee is functional.
3. The University should ensure all staff benefit from the University’s staff development programme.
4. All academic staff should be encouraged to obtain PhD degrees.
5. Adequate number of fire extinguishers and sand buckets should be provided in the Department.
6. The University should procure more current books in the physical library.

 

The total score for the programme is 83.18%. It scored 27.5 (83.33%)  in Academic Matters, 29 (82.86%) in Staffing, 12.5 (78.13%) in Physical Facilities, 15.5 (86.11%) in Library. The programme scored 2 (66.67%) in Funding, 3 (100.00%) in Research and Collaborations and 2 (100.00%) in Employers’ Rating. Based on the fact that the programme scored up to 70% and above in all four core components (Academic Matters, Staffing, Physical Facilities and Library), the Panel recommended  FULL accreditation status for the Programme.

B.    APPROVAL BY THE COMMISSION

Based on further analysis of the report, the Commission upholds the recommendation of  FULL accreditation status for the Programme
